What is a Psychiatrist?
A psychiatrist is a medical doctor (MD or DO) who focuses on the diagnosis, treatment, and avoidance of psychological and mental conditions. Unlike psychologists, who mainly supply treatment, psychiatrists can recommend medication and often employ a combination of treatments that might include psychiatric therapy, medication management, and lifestyle interventions.
Typical Areas of Specialization
Psychiatrists can concentrate on numerous locations, some of that include:

Understanding what to anticipate during preliminary visits to a private psychiatrist can help alleviate any apprehensions. The very first visit usually covers a comprehensive examination of the client's mental health, including:

Comprehensive Assessment: The psychiatrist will collect comprehensive information about the patient's individual history, family background, and signs.

Diagnosis: Based on the assessment, the psychiatrist will provide a diagnosis according to the DSM-5 (Diagnostic and Statistical Manual of Mental Disorders).

Treatment Plan: A customized treatment strategy will be established, which might include medication, therapy, or referrals to other experts.

Follow-Up Appointments: Subsequent sees will concentrate on monitoring progress, changing treatment strategies as needed, and attending to any brand-new issues.
